6 Prosperity and decline

 Sixth. The twelve stages of prosperity and decline: three - getting breath, staying in the womb, completing the body; three-birth, washing, dressing; three-performing actions, prosperity, decline; three - illness, death, and going to the grave.
 Start on the basis of Sog, Lu, Wang, and Lungta for calculated. Breath for the Tree - Monkey, the first [month] of autumn. Breath of fire - obtained from a Pig, [first] month of winter.. Breath of metal - obtained from the Tiger, [the first month] of spring. Water and land - calculated from the Snake, [the first month] of summer. Tiger, Monkey, Pig and Snake - head, getting breath. Dog, Dragon, Bull and Sheep - going to the grave, completion.
 Prosperity and decline of Sog - current year. The prosperity and decline of Lu — [calculated] by month. The prosperity and decline of Wang — [calculated] by day. Lungta - calculated by the hour.
 [The good and bad stages are as follows].
 Action and prosperity are the best of the good. Washing and dressing are average among the good ones. The completion of the body and birth are the last of the good ones. They are all six good ones [among the stages of] prosperity and decline.
 Getting breath, staying in the womb is the best of the bad ones. Old age and illness are the average of the bad ones. Death and going to the grave are the worst of the bad. These are the six bad [stages] of prosperity and decline.
 What is the prosperity and decline for parkha? Grave grave grave, hare and Zin, Horse, Snake and Li (Going to the grave, Khen.), bird, Monkey and Two (Going to the grave, Gin.), others starting with Kham (going to the grave, Zon) - getting breath is the prosperity and decline of parkha.

8 Day

 Eighth. Twelve calculate of days. Days of the Tiger [go first in] six male months (Tiger, etc.). Dragon — full moon. Sheep - new moon. The days of the Monkey [go first in] the six female months (Hare, etc.). the full Moon is a Dog. New Moon - Bull.
 The day element [is defined as]. Putting the month as a mother, the first and sixth as a son, the second and seventh as a friend, the third and eighth as an enemy, the fourth and ninth as a mother, the fifth and twelfth as one's own.
 However, there are some inconsistencies with the new calculations of the Potang system. You need to have a mind.

9 O'clock [or time]

 The ninth. These are the twelve hours.
 Dawn — a Hare, sunrise - a Dragon, morning warmth of the Sun - a Snake, noon - a Horse. In the afternoon - a Sheep, in the evening - a Monkey, sunset - a Bird, twilight - a Dog, darkness - a Pig, midnight or middle of the night - a Rat, after midnight - a Bull, late night - a Tiger.
 Time hour element. Putting the day as a mother, [hour of] Hare, Monkey, Bull - son, Snake and Dog is the enemy, Horse and Pig — mother, the Sheep and the Rat — their own, Dragon, Bird, Tiger — friends. This is followed by two hours of the time of day in turn.

10  Planet

 Tenth. Calculation of the eight great planets.
 Sun, Mars - fire, South. Moon, mercury - water, North. Jupiter to the East, the tree. Venus - metal, West. Saturn - earth, dominates in the intermediate directions. Rahu — covers all in general, and [covers] all the five elements.
 The Moon, Mars, Jupiter, and Venus are male planets. The Sun, Mercury, and Saturn are female.
 [This is] the order of time in the old tradition of Chinese calculations. For the Tiger, Horse, and Dog, the day [begins] with Saturn. For a Rat, a Dragon, and a Monkey, [it starts] with Mars. For the Pig, Sheep, and Hare — [begins] with the moon. For the Bird, Bull, and Serpent — [begins] with Jupiter.
 In our time, the [system] is widely known, which combines five [counting techniques]. And although there are contradictions in some aspects, why doubt? Stick mainly to the [system], combining the five [calculations]. What is the day, there is prosperity and the son also has prosperity. The mother is weak, the enemy is in decline, the friend is in discord. Prosperity is good, weakness is average, discord and decline are bad.

11  Constellation

 Eleventh. Twenty-eight constellations. Krittika, Rohini, Mrigashirsha, Aridra, Punarvasu, Pushya - Eastern. Ashlesha — South-East. Rohini, Purvaphalguni, Uttaraphalguni, Hasta, Chitra, Swati — South. Visakha - South-West. Anuradha, Jyeshtha, Mula, Purvashadha, Uttarashadha, Abhijit-Western. Sravana — North-West. Dhanishtha, Shatabhisha, Purvabhadrapada, Uttarabhadrapada, Revati, Ashwini - Northern. The Bharani - North-East. 
 Eastern constellations — the tree (a constellations of human well-being). Southern - fire (constellations of welfare in horses and cattle). Western-metal (constellations of prosperity in grain). Northern — water (constellations of prosperity in gold and turquoise). The four intermediate ones are earth (constellations of well-being in the earth and houses).
 Magha, Uttaraphalguni, Chitra, Visakha, Jyeshtha, Purvashadha, Abhijit, Purvabhadrapada, Ashwini, Krittika, Mrigashirsha, Pushya - constellations that collect full moons. Constellation with a full moon-prosperity. With the new moon — decline. All others are indicated as a weakness.

4 Parkha

 Parkha section. Own line starts with a father Khen and mother Khon. The eldest son is Gin and the youngest is Dwa. The eldest daughter is Zon and the youngest is Li. When the older siblings, Gin and Zon, got together, [there was] a grandson, Kham, and a granddaughter, Zin. So four male and four female parka — [form] eight.
 Elements of parkha: Li - fire, Khon - earth, Dwa - metal, Khen - sky, Kham - water, Gin - mountain, Zin - tree, Zon - wind. Since the sky, the mountain, and the wind are united in the earth, there are essentially five elements.
 Men counted in a circle from it in the direction of Khon. Women are counted in a circle from Kham in the direction of Khen. As many parkhas as there are years to count. Count dozens without saying each one separately. Tens are counted as four branches-limbs. After removing the remainder, follow the chain.
 Parka are four good and four bad. Since the pairs of fire and water, sky and earth, metal and mountain, wind and wood have overlapping possibilities, they are the heavenly medicine, the best of the best. Since the pairs of wood and fire, wind and water, sky and metal, earth and mountain — feed each other, interacting, they are the food of Sog, the average of the best. Since the pairs of fire and wind, earth and metal, mountain and sky, wood and water mutually generate splendor, are the generative of splendor, the last of the best. The directions in which their own parkhas are located are messengers of fate, when the best and the average are equal. From the side of the heavenly medicine, they seek benefit and happiness. In the direction of food for Sog are located to sleep. From the side of the generation of splendor, prosperity and wealth are invoked. In the direction of the messengers of fate, virtue is shown on the basis of words. All these are four good parkhas.
 Since the pairs of fire and mountain, wind and sky, metal and water, wood and earth-harm each other when interacting, they are harmful, the last. Since the pairs of metal and fire, earth and wind, sky and wood, mountain and water do not correspond to each other when crossing, they are five demons, special from the worst. Since fire and sky, wood and metal, earth and water, wind and mountain are hostile and obstruct each other in the interaction, they are cut off by Mara demons, the average of the worst. Since the sky and water, fire and earth, wind and metal, wood and mountain deceive each other when interacting, they are a health hazard, the last of the worst. In the direction of harm, perform rejection and aversion. In the direction of the presence of the five demons — relate the ransom and offerings. In the direction of cutting off demons-Mara-perform the [ritual] of crossed threads and throw out the magic Torma. From the side of harm to the body-health - carry out the purchase of La and Sog. These are the four bad parkhas.
